Responsibilities
  • Lead end-to-end S/4HANA Finance transformation for a global manufacturing company, enabling real-time margin visibility across multiple business units and revenue portfolios
  • Direct cross-functional teams (Finance, Supply Chain, Commercial, IT) to design and deploy Product Costing + Margin Analysis architecture, reducing reporting latency and improving profitability visibility
  • Own/manage global template design for costing and profitability, standardizing processes globally
  • Implement Material Ledger with Actual Costing, delivering multi-level variance transparency and improving cost accuracy
  • Design and optimize standard costing models (CK11N, CK40N) incorporating BOM, routing, and overhead structures
  • Lead cost component structure redesign, improving visibility into direct vs indirect cost drivers for executive decision-making
  • Enable reduced production cost variances through enhanced variance analysis and root cause analytics
  • Lead migration from costing-based CO-PA to account-based Margin Analysis, enabling real-time profitability reporting in ACDOCA
  • Designed profitability frameworks across product, customer, and channel dimensions, improving margin insights for pricing strategies
  • Partner with leadership to identify margin leakage drivers, resulting in gross margin improvement
  • Architect CO-PA derivation logic and value flows aligning revenue with cost-of-goods sold in real time
  • Orchestrate seamless integration between PP, MM, SD, and FI, ensuring accurate cost and revenue flow across the value chain
  • Align pricing procedures (SD) with cost structures, enabling better contribution margin analysis
  • Implemented event-based WIP and variance postings in S/4, improving financial close accuracy and reducing reconciliation issues
  • Build executive dashboards using SAP Fiori and EDW enabling leadership to track gross margin, cost variances, and profitability drivers in real time
  • Enabled self-service analytics for finance and operations teams, reducing manual reporting effort
  • Lead cost optimization reporting initiatives that optimize manufacturing costs through better costing insights
  • Define transfer pricing and intercompany margin models, ensuring compliance while improving internal profitability transparency
  • Establish governance framework for standard costing, margin analysis, and periodic costing runs, ensuring audit compliance
  • Improve FI-CO reconciliation accuracy through universal journal alignment (ACDOCA)
  • Deliver ECC → S/4 migration program, including Material Ledger activation and CO-PA transformation
  • Champion fit-to-standard approach, reduce customization footprint by and accelerating implementation timelines
  • Lead business adoption initiatives, to achieve user adoption of new margin and costing analytics tools

Honeywell designs and sells technologies across four areas: aerospace, building automation, performance materials and technologies, and safety and productivity solutions. Its products combine hardware, software, and services such as aircraft systems, building controls, specialty chemicals, materials, sensors, software, and personal protective equipment to improve efficiency, safety, and performance. The company differentiates itself through a large, diversified global portfolio and by providing end-to-end integration across design, manufacturing, installation, maintenance, and analytics. Its goal is to help customers operate more reliably and efficiently, reduce costs and environmental impact, and grow recurring revenue by offering connected solutions and digital platforms that link hardware and software.

Honeywell partners with Rhombus to deliver AI-powered cloud security and video management solution

Honeywell has partnered with Rhombus to deliver integrated, AI-powered cloud video and access control solutions for building security. The collaboration combines Honeywell's access control portfolio with Rhombus' cloud-based video management capabilities in a single platform. Cloud video solutions are growing at over 20% annually and are projected to be the fastest-growing segment in the security industry through 2029, according to Omdia. The partnership will offer AI analytics that transform video systems into operational intelligence tools, enabling customers to analyse activity patterns and investigate incidents more efficiently. Honeywell will offer Rhombus products through its channel partners and system integrator networks, initially in North America before expanding to other regions. The solution targets commercial environments including retail chains, fitness centres and schools.

Honeywell invests $500M in US defense tech production for precision munitions and electronic warfare

Honeywell Aerospace has announced a $500 million multi-year investment through a supplier framework agreement with the US Department of Defense, becoming one of the first Tier 1 suppliers to the DoD. The investment will expand production capacity for critical defence technologies including resilient navigation systems for precision munitions, Assure actuators for missile manoeuvrability, and electronic warfare solutions. The agreement reflects Honeywell's strategic response to rising global defence budgets driven by geopolitical tensions. CEO Jim Currier emphasised the company's commitment to delivering advanced technologies that benefit both military customers and taxpayers. Honeywell's investment positions it as a key player in military technology modernisation, demonstrating the growing importance of private sector partnerships in national defence initiatives during a period of heightened global security concerns.

Honeywell upsizes debt tender to $4.67B amid three-way corporate breakup

Honeywell has expanded its cash tender offers to $4.67 billion for US dollar redemptions and €2.49 billion for euro redemptions, up from previously announced levels. Early participation results show the company is retiring a substantial portion of its outstanding dollar and euro notes as part of an active debt restructuring strategy. The move comes as Honeywell prepares to split into three separate companies. The industrial conglomerate recently reaffirmed its 2026 guidance of $38.8 billion to $39.8 billion in sales and diluted earnings per share of $9.59 to $9.89 from continuing operations. Analysts view the enlarged debt tender as balance sheet management rather than a significant catalyst. The company continues paying quarterly dividends of $1.19 per share whilst managing separation-related costs and execution risks associated with the planned breakup.

Honeywell reports $37B backlog as Aerospace spin-off moves to Q3 2026

Honeywell International has reported strong 2025 financial results with total sales of $37.4 billion, reflecting 8% growth. Fourth-quarter sales reached $9.8 billion, up 6%, driven by demand in Aerospace Technologies and Building Automation. Adjusted earnings per share grew 12% to $9.78 for the full year. The company announced a record backlog exceeding $37 billion and accelerated the spin-off timeline for Honeywell Aerospace, now expected to complete in Q3 2026. The Aerospace Technologies segment led performance with 12% organic growth. For 2026, Honeywell projects sales between $38.8 billion and $39.8 billion, with organic growth of 3% to 6%. Adjusted EPS is expected between $10.35 and $10.65. The company recently completed its Solstice Advanced Materials spin-off as part of its ongoing transformation strategy.
